ABOUT US:

Community Health is a multi-siteFQHC serving 80% of the primary care needs in our community (central Vermont).Our mission is to service our patients with quality, efficiency, accessibilityand equity. As the largest FQHC in northern New England, we have a largefootprint that provides us with the opportunity to influence the evolving,local, state and regional health care environment.

Community Health Center sites arecertified Level 111 Medical Homes, with a highly developed and supportive panelmanagement and case management system in place. Community Health also has arobust integrated behavioral health program employing Psychiatrists, BehavioralHealth Nurse Practitioners and Licensed Clinical Social Workers embedded withinits primary care sites. We have a fully integrated electronic medical recordand practice management system (Medent) with robust interfaces with our localhospital.
